#e252cb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e252cb is composed of 88.6% red, 32.2%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.7% magenta, 10.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 309.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.3% and a lightness of 60.4%. #e252c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a4ff with #c50097.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#e252cb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c020a is the darkest color, while #fefaf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#e252cb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9c989b is the less saturated color, while #f93bdb is the most saturated one.
